Tentative results of LAK-cell and whole-body hyperthermia (WBH) were evaluated in 19 children with advanced chemorefractory tumors. LAK-cells were obtained by extracorporeal incubation of peripheral blood lymphocytes: a germ-cell rhabdomyosarcoma was detected in 4, Askin's tumor--2--2, renal cell carcinoma--2 and miscellaneous--7. Autologous LAK-cells were infused twice: on completion of WBH as body temperature fell to as low as (+) 40 deg. C and on day after WBH. The latter was well tolerated. Complete or partial response to thermochemobiotherapy was reported in 8 patients. Overall 5-year survival was 43% (median follow-up--12.6 months).

Three-color flow cytofluorometry (FCF) was used to identify minimal residual disease in 124 patients with acute lymphoblastic leukemia (ALL) treated in accordance with the ALL-myeloblastic leukemia (MBL)-2002/2008 protocol and 36 patients with MBL treated under the MBL-MM-2000 protocol. It was shown that approximately a fifth of children with ALL, 3-color FCF could not monitor minimal residual disease, which required the use of 4- or more-color FCF and parallel determination in these MBL samples by molecular genetic methods. An algorithm of study of MBL by FCF, by additionally using molecular genetic methods, is presented.

In vitro experiments were conducted to determine the impact of interleukin-2 (IL-2) on apoptosis and function of cytostatic-cultured lymphoid (mononuclear) cells (MNC) of peripheral blood from healthy subjects and children with cancer. Neither slight or any effect on vepesid-16 or carboplatin--cultured MNC apoptosis, nor any phytohemagglutinin--induced proliferation was found. By contrast, in carboplatin- cultured MNC from healthy subjects, IL-2 significantly potentiated their toxicity for tumor cells by producing interferon-gamma. It was concluded that IL-2 predominantly supported MNC functional activity rather than inhibited lymphoid MNC apoptosis in in vitro culture with cytostatic drugs.

The uptake of chlorine e6 derivatives by peripheral blood leukocytes was studied using a fluorescence-activated sorter. The analysis showed that the order of pigment uptake by leukocyte populations is the following: granulocytes > or = monocytes > lymphocytes. It was found that the accumulation of the pigments in the cell significantly varied. The level of chlorine e6 dimethyl ester accumulated by cells was found to be 15 times higher than that of chlorine e6. It was assumed that the differences in pigment uptake by different types of blood cells are due to structural and morphological features of leukocytes. The data obtained may be useful in developing the new methods of photodynamic therapy.

The tension of the rabies epidemiological situation in the regions of new constructions in Siberia and the Far East was the result of a wide spread of the infection foci and a great number of domestic animals affected by the disease. All over the territory the main-source of the infective agent for humans are dogs, and only in a few cases wild animals. In the mountainous and steppe regions of the south-eastern part of the Transbaikal territory a natural focus of rabies has been revealed. A scheme for dividing the territory into rabies epidemiological regions has been developed on the basis of studying the factors contributing to the dynamics of the epidemic and epizootic processes, as well as the epizootic situation (in the Chita and Amur regions used as an example).

Raccoon dogs (Nyctereutes procyonoides Gray) have been shown to take part in the circulation of rabies virus within their natural area in the Far East and thus to be dangerous as a source of infection for humans and domestic animals. The disease has been registered in the areas with high population density of this species, the spread of infection reaching 13 +/- 4.6% in the years of survey. The results of the preliminary determination of the sensitivity of raccoon dogs and the schematic map showing the spread of rabies among the animals of this species are presented.

We studied expression and functional activity of tumor cell P-gp in children with various leukemia variants and analyzed its prognostic role in acute lymphoblastic leukemia. Functional activity of P-gp increased in acute myeloid leukemia, relapses of acute lymphoblastic leukemia (in comparison with primary disease), and in a group of patients in whom no remission was attained. The survival of patients with acute lymphoblastic leukemia was lower in cases with increased expression and function of P-gp.

We studied accumulation of porphyrin photosensitizers chlorine e6, hematoporphyrin, and their derivatives by different lymphocyte subpopulations. The intensity of staining of B lymphocytes and natural killer cells with photosensitizers was higher compared to T lymphocytes. T cell subpopulation differed by their ability to bind photosensitizers. Relative accumulation of dimethyl esters of chlorine e6 and hematoporphyrin in cells surpassed that of nonesterified porphyrins.
